英語学習において、dodoes の使い分けは、初級から中級へとステップアップする際の最大の関門の一つと言えます。これらは「現在形(Simple Present)」において、否定文や疑問文を作るために欠かせない「助動詞(Auxiliary Verbs)」としての役割を担っています。日本語を母国語とする私たちにとって、この dodoes がなぜこれほどまでに厄介なのか。それは、日本語の動詞の仕組みと英語の「主語と動詞の一致(Subject-Verb Agreement)」というルールが根本的に異なっているからです。
日本語では、「私は行く」「彼は行く」「彼らは行く」というように、主語が誰であっても「行く」という動詞の形は変わりません。しかし、英語の世界では、主語が「誰か(人称)」、そして「何人か(数)」によって、動詞の形を厳密に使い分ける必要があります。特に、三人称単数(He, She, It など)が主語になった時に登場する -s-es のルールが、助動詞である do にも適用され、does という形を生み出します。
この dodoes を正しく使いこなすことは、単に文法テストで点数を取るためだけではありません。相手に自分の意図を正確に伝え、自然で知的な響きを持つ英語を話すための基盤となります。例えば、ビジネスの会議で「彼はそのプロジェクトを知っていますか?」と聞きたい時に、Do he know...? と言ってしまうと、相手には意味は通じますが、少し幼い、あるいは不自然な印象を与えてしまう可能性があります。本稿では、日本人が陥りやすい罠を回避しながら、dodoes の本質的な違いと、それを無意識に使い分けるための思考プロセスを深く掘り下げていきましょう。
### How This Grammar Works
英語の dodoes は、言語学的に「ダミーの助動詞(Dummy Auxiliaries)」と呼ばれることがあります。これは、本来の動詞(本動詞)だけでは否定文や疑問文を作ることができない場合に、助っ人として登場するからです。日本語では「食べない」「食べますか?」のように、動詞の語尾を変化させるだけで済みますが、英語(特に be 動詞以外の一般動詞)では、この「助っ人」の力を借りるのが基本ルールです。
ここで最も重要なのが「三人称単数現在(三単現)」のルールです。英語の動詞は、主語が I(一人称)でも You(二人称)でもなく、かつ「一人・一つ(単数)」である場合にのみ、特別な形をとります。これが does です。具体的には、以下の表のような関係性になります。

この表からわかる通り、does を使うのは「自分とあなた以外の誰か一人(または一つ)」の時だけです。それ以外はすべて do を使います。非常にシンプルに聞こえますが、実際の会話では「私の兄(My brother)」や「その電車(The train)」が主語になった瞬間に、does への切り替えを忘れてしまうのが日本人の共通の悩みです。
もう一つ、非常に重要なメカニズムがあります。それは「エネルギーの移動」です。肯定文で He works hard.(彼は一生懸命働く)と言っていた場合、動詞 work には三単現の -s が付いています。しかし、疑問文や否定文で does が登場すると、この -s のエネルギーはすべて does に吸収されます。その結果、後ろに続く本動詞は「原形(Base Form)」、つまり何も付かない元の形に戻ります。
  • 肯定文: She likes sushi.
  • 否定文: She does not like sushi.likes ではなく like になる)
  • 疑問文: Does she like sushi?likes ではなく like になる)
この「does が出たら後ろの動詞はハダカ(原形)に戻る」というルールは、英語の論理性を象徴しています。一つの文の中で、三単現の印を二度も付ける必要はない、という効率的な考え方なのです。
### Formation Pattern
ここでは、具体的な文の作り方をパターン別に見ていきましょう。公式として覚えてしまうのが、正確な英語への近道です。
#### 1. 否定文 (Negative Statements)
否定文を作る際は、主語と動詞の間に do not または does not を挟みます。日常会話やビジネスメールでは、短縮形の don'tdoesn't が頻繁に使われます。
  • パターン: 主語 + don't / doesn't + 動詞の原形
| 主語 | 助動詞 + not | 動詞の原形 | 例文 |
|---|---|---|---|
| I | don't | have | I don't have a pen. |
| You | don't | need | You don't need to hurry. |
| He | doesn't | smoke | He doesn't smoke anymore. |
| She | doesn't | understand | She doesn't understand Japanese. |
| It | doesn't | rain | It doesn't rain much here. |
| We | don't | want | We don't want to be late. |
| They | don't | agree | They don't agree with the plan. |
ポイント: 日本語では「行かない」「食べない」と文末で否定しますが、英語では動詞の「前」に否定の助動詞を置きます。この語順の違いを意識しましょう。
#### 2. 疑問文 (Yes/No Questions)
「はい」か「いいえ」で答える疑問文では、Do または Does を文頭に置きます。文末にはクエスチョンマークを忘れずに。
  • パターン: Do / Does + 主語 + 動詞の原形 ...?
  • Do you live in Tokyo? (あなたは東京に住んでいますか?)
  • Does your father work on weekends? (あなたのお父さんは週末に働きますか?)
  • Do they play tennis? (彼らはテニスをしますか?)
ポイント: 主語が your father のように「単数」である場合、即座に Does を選べるかどうかが、B1レベルの習熟度の目安となります。
#### 3. 疑問詞を使った疑問文 (Wh- Questions)
Who, What, Where, When, Why, How などの疑問詞を使う場合も、基本は Yes/No 疑問文と同じ構造です。疑問詞を一番前に置くだけです。
  • パターン: 疑問詞 + do / does + 主語 + 動詞の原形 ...?
  • Where do you want to go? (どこに行きたいですか?)
  • What does she do for a living? (彼女の職業は何ですか?)
  • How often do you exercise? (どのくらいの頻度で運動しますか?)
例外: 主語を尋ねる疑問文
これは中級者が最も間違えやすいポイントです。WhoWhat 自体が「主語」になる場合、dodoes は使いません。そのまま動詞を三単現の形(-s 付き)にします。
  • Who lives in this house? (誰がこの家に住んでいますか?)
  • × Who does live in this house? (強調する場合を除き、間違いです)
### When To Use It
dodoes を使う「現在形」は、実は「今この瞬間」のことを表すよりも、「普段のこと」や「変わらない事実」を表す際に使われます。具体的なシチュエーションを見てみましょう。
#### 1. 習慣やルーティン (Habits and Routines)
毎日、あるいは定期的に行っていることについて質問したり、否定したりする時に使います。日本の生活シーンで言えば、通勤、通学、コンビニでの買い物、SNSのチェックなどです。
  • Do you check your emails before breakfast? (朝食前にメールをチェックしますか?)
  • He doesn't take the train to work; he drives. (彼は電車で通勤せず、車で行きます。)
  • How do you usually spend your weekends? (普段、週末はどのように過ごしますか?)
#### 2. 一般的な事実や真理 (General Truths and Facts)
科学的な事実や、誰が見ても変わらない事実について述べる時です。
  • Does water boil at 100 degrees Celsius? (水は摂氏100度で沸騰しますか?)
  • The sun doesn't rise in the west. (太陽は西から昇りません。)
  • Does this bus go to Shinjuku Station? (このバスは新宿駅に行きますか?)
#### 3. 永続的な状態や好み (Permanent States and Preferences)
人の性格、能力、好き嫌い、住んでいる場所など、比較的長く続く状態について話す時です。
  • I don't like spicy food. (私は辛い食べ物が好きではありません。)
  • Does she speak English fluently? (彼女は英語を流暢に話しますか?)
  • They don't live together anymore. (彼らはもう一緒に住んでいません。)
#### 4. ビジネスシーンでの確認 (Professional Contexts)
就活(Job hunting)や職場でのやり取りでも頻出します。相手の意向を確認したり、ルールを説明したりする際に不可欠です。
  • Does your company offer remote work options? (御社はリモートワークの選択肢を提供していますか?)
  • We don't require a written application for this position. (この職種には書面での応募は必要ありません。)
  • Do you have any questions about the contract? (契約について何か質問はありますか?)
### Common Mistakes
日本人学習者が特につまずきやすいポイントを3つ挙げます。これらはすべて、日本語の感覚をそのまま英語に持ち込んでしまう「母国語の干渉(L1 Interference)」が原因です。
#### 1. 「二重 -s」の罠 (The Double -s Trap)
does を使っているのに、後ろの動詞にも -s を付けてしまうミスです。
  • 誤: Does he likes coffee?
  • 正: Does he like coffee?
なぜ間違えるのか: 日本語には「主語と動詞の一致」という概念がないため、「彼は好き」というセットを He likes と丸暗記してしまいます。その結果、疑問文になっても likes の形を崩すことに心理的な抵抗を感じてしまうのです。does-s を盗んでいった、とイメージしましょう。
#### 2. be 動詞との混同 (The be Verb Confusion)
do/does を使うべきところに am/is/are を使ってしまう、あるいはその逆のミスです。
  • 誤: Are you like sushi? / Do you tired?
  • 正: Do you like sushi? / Are you tired?
なぜ間違えるのか: 日本語では「好きですか?」も「疲れていますか?」も同じ「〜ですか?」という語尾になります。しかし英語では、like は「一般動詞(動作や状態を表す)」、tired は「形容詞(様子を表す)」と厳密に区別されます。一般動詞の疑問文には do/does が必要で、形容詞や名詞を説明する時には be 動詞が必要です。
#### 3. 否定文での do/does の欠落 (Missing Auxiliary in Negatives)
  • 誤: I not know. / He not come.
  • 正: I don't know. / He doesn't come.
なぜ間違えるのか: 日本語の「知らない」「来ない」という「動詞 + ない」の形を直訳しようとすると、not だけを置いてしまいがちです。英語の一般動詞を否定するには、必ず do/does という「支え」が必要であることを忘れないでください。
### Contrast With Similar Patterns
dodoes の理解を深めるために、他の似た構造と比較してみましょう。
#### 1. do/does vs. am/is/are (一般動詞 vs. be 動詞)
これが最も重要な対比です。
| 項目 | 一般動詞 (Action/State) | be 動詞 (Identity/Condition) |
|---|---|---|
| 肯定文 | He works. | He is a worker. |
| 否定文 | He doesn't work. | He isn't a worker. |
| 疑問文 | Does he work? | Is he a worker? |
| 役割 | 動作や習慣を表す | 正体や状態を表す |
#### 2. 助動詞としての do vs. 本動詞としての do
do 自体が「〜をする」という動作を表す動詞として使われることがあります。この場合、疑問文では do が2回登場することになりますが、これは間違いではありません。
  • What do you do? (あなたは何をしていますか? / お仕事は何ですか?)
  • 最初の do:助動詞(疑問文を作るための助っ人)
  • 2番目の do:本動詞(「する」という動作)
  • She doesn't do her homework. (彼女は宿題をしません。)
  • doesn't:否定の助動詞
  • do:本動詞(「する」という動作)
#### 3. 現在形 vs. 現在進行形
「普段のこと」か「今していること」かの違いです。
  • Do you smoke? (タバコを吸いますか? = 習慣としての喫煙)
  • Are you smoking? (今、タバコを吸っていますか? = 目の前の動作)
### Quick FAQ
Q1: does を使うべきか do を使うべきか、瞬時に判断できません。コツはありますか?
A1: 主語が「自分 (I)」でも「あなた (You)」でもなく、かつ「一人・一つ」かどうかをチェックする癖をつけましょう。これを「三人称単数」と呼びますが、慣れるまでは「自分とあなた以外の第三者の一人」と考えると分かりやすいです。練習として、身の回りの人(お母さん、上司、友達)を主語にして、否定文を作る練習を繰り返すと、脳の回路が繋がってきます。
Q2: 複数形の主語の時はどうなりますか? 例えば My parents は?
A2: 複数形の場合は、たとえ三人称であっても do を使います。My parents don't like...Do your friends know...? となります。does はあくまで「単数(一人・一つ)」専用の特別な形だと覚えておきましょう。They(彼ら)も複数なので do です。
Q3: 肯定文で dodoes を使うことはありますか?
A3: はい、あります。それは「強調」したい時です。例えば、相手から「君は彼女のことが嫌いなんだろう?」と言われ、「いいえ、本当に好きなんです!」と反論したい時に I do like her! と言います。この場合、do に強くアクセントを置いて発音します。三単現なら He does like her! となります。これは B1 レベルから B2 レベルへと進む際に便利な表現です。
Q4: 誰が主語かわからない Who の疑問文では、なぜ does を使わないのですか?
A4: 疑問詞 Who が主語の役割を兼ねている場合、英語では「肯定文と同じ語順」にするというルールがあるからです。また、Who は通常、単数として扱われるため、動詞には -s を付けます(例:Who knows?)。ただし、Who do you like? のように、you が主語で Who が目的語(誰「を」)の場合は、通常通り do を使います。この違いを意識できるようになると、文法マスターに一歩近づきます。
